Transaction bb94417f66630764ce523b9feb89dff215baaf1de1977804d0ef8bd218869ef9
1 Input
1 Output
-
bb94417f66630764ce523b9feb89dff215baaf1de1977804d0ef8bd218869ef9:0
- value
- 1032999
- script pubkey
- OP_0 OP_PUSHBYTES_20 643fef3e33e0d90df361cd7a29138e0baac855ce
- address
- bc1qvsl7703nurvsmumpe4azjyuwpw4vs4wwqwclqy